Fort Pierce - Saltwater Fishing Report

JUNE 18, 2011

INSHORE - The inshore fishing has slowed some with the full moon this past week but, hopefully things will get back to normal next week. The reports I have been getting are all about the trout in 2 to 4 feet of water -- just off the grass flats. The trout have been taking pilchards, pigfish or a shrimp. There is still a good redfish bite along the docks of South Indian River Drive. The only thing is you will have to work hard to get one. I did get a couple of reports of tripletail coming from south of the power lines. They were also taking a live shrimp and fish the channel markers. There were a few nice flounder caught at the South Jetty and they too were taking live shrimp.

OFFSHORE - The dolphin bite has slowed down quite a bit compared to last week. There are still scattered dolphin in 50 to 200 feet of water and they are taking ballyhoo - both naked and skirted with a green/yellow skirt. Look for the kingfish in 30 to 60 feet of water and they are taking live baits. I had a good number of reports about sailfish free jumping but not too many hook ups. The bottom fishing has been steady over the reefs and wrecks for anglers using both live and cut baits.
